WELCOME CRAIG CARSON TO OUR BALTIMORE OFFICE

We’re pleased to announce that Craig Carson has joined our team in Baltimore.

 

As Senior Manager, Water Resources, Craig will assist with business development and manage tasks involving Municipal Separate Storm Sewer Systems (MS4) implementation throughout the Chesapeake Bay region.

 

Craig has over 20 years of experience in managing the planning, design, permitting, construction, and maintenance phases of watershed restoration projects to address the physical and biological impairments threatening local streams. Through his experience managing complex programs, he’s gained extensive working knowledge of urban restoration and green stormwater infrastructure projects to support MS4 permitting requirements.

 

“We are excited to be able to work with Craig in this new role,” said Scott Lowe, Director, Environmental Services. “He brings tremendous knowledge and experience, and he is a trusted leader within the Maryland MS4 community.”

 

Craig spent over 18 years at the Montgomery County Department of Environmental Protection, where he most recently served as Manager, Watershed Restoration and Capital Projects Section. While there, he was responsible for comprehensive, senior-level management of watershed restoration studies, stream restoration, stormwater management, and green infrastructure projects for meeting MS4 permitting compliance.
